Racing's recent form reveals a team struggling for consistency despite their technical advantages. Their last outing against Caracas FC epitomized their current malaise: dominating possession (73%) and creating chances (19 shots) but failing to convert superiority into victory. The 2-2 draw highlighted defensive vulnerabilities that Independiente Petrolero will surely target.
The Bolivian visitors present a fascinating tactical puzzle. Their 3-1 victory over Blooming demonstrated their counter-attacking threat, while the 3-0 defeat to Botafogo exposed their limitations against higher-quality opposition. Their away form suggests a team comfortable playing on the break, particularly dangerous given Racing's tendency to commit numbers forward.
